Using Sound to Claim Space and as Weapon by Nik Nowak |
TEDxBerlin brings the artist and musician Nik Nowak to talk about how sound claims space and its use as a weapon, particularly against civil demonstrators. He includes a discussion of the use of the "human microphone" and the speechlessness of the system. EarthSayer Nik Nowak |
